Abstract
1467475 Electron beam magnetic deflecting apparatus VIDEON SA 10 July 1974 [13 July 1973 13 Aug 1973] 30530/74 Heading H1D [Also in Division H4] A device for the deflection and convergence correction of coplanar electron beams in colour TV tubes comprises two pairs of coil windings on a single ferrite core for deflection in two orthogonal directions 0/90 degrees, and four toroidal coils on said or another single ferrite core when the coil windings are toroidal, or an another single core when the coil windings are saddle shaped, and connected in series for dynamic convergence correction and which produce a four-pole field at 45 degrees to the 0/90 degree axes, the field being rotatable by varying the current distribution through the coils, the toroidal coils for convergence correction being each divided into two halves 1, 2, 3, 4 and 1<SP>1</SP>, 2<SP>1</SP>, 3<SP>1</SP>, 4<SP>1</SP>, and located on the core so that the centres of each two diametrically opposite coil halves form an angle α with the 0/90 degree axes and so that one set of coil halves are connected in series and the other halves are in series, both sets being connected in parallel with a correction current source, the current of which is supplied via a current distributing member to the parallel connected sets of coil halves. Ends 8, 9 are connected to a coil 10 about a displaceable ferrite core 12 whereby the currents to the different winding groups may be varied. Generator 6 produces a variable current displacing the beams horizontally and on variation of the almost symmetrical supply in centre tap 11 an angular variation ## of the field occurs. The four-pole field may be considered the superposition of a 45/45 degree field (αcos- (##)), and a 0/90 degrees four pole field (αsin- (##)). Control of the current for oppositely influencing the two outer beams (R, B) is independent of the current distribution control for influencing the rotation of the beams out of the horizontal. The current distribution control may alternatively be as in Fig. 3 (not shown) with potentiometer (13) in place of coil 10, or a group of semi-conductor elements of controllable resistance may be used.
